ISoapMessage Interfaz
Definición
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Proporciona una interfaz para un objeto que contiene los nombres y los tipos de parámetros necesarios durante la serialización de un RPC SOAP (llamada a procedimiento remoto).
public interface class ISoapMessage
public interface ISoapMessage
[System.Runtime.InteropServices.ComVisible(true)]
public interface ISoapMessage
type ISoapMessage = interface
[<System.Runtime.InteropServices.ComVisible(true)>]
type ISoapMessage = interface
Public Interface ISoapMessage
- Derivado
- Atributos
Comentarios
Cuando un objeto que admite esta interfaz es la raíz de un gráfico de serialización, SOAP se genera en formato RPC. La ISoapMessage interfaz contiene los tipos de parámetros de llamada de método usados durante la deserialización de una llamada de método.
Para admitir llamadas RPC SOAP basadas en la ISoapMessage interfaz y no usan la IRemotingFormatter funcionalidad, establezca la SoapFormatter.TopObject propiedad en un objeto que admita esta interfaz.
Propiedades
| Nombre | Description |
|---|---|
| Headers |
Obtiene o establece los datos fuera de banda de la llamada al método. |
| MethodName |
Obtiene o establece el nombre del método llamado. |
| ParamNames |
Obtiene o establece los nombres de parámetro de la llamada al método. |
| ParamTypes |
Obtiene o establece los tipos de parámetro de una llamada de método. |
| ParamValues |
Obtiene o establece los valores de parámetro de una llamada de método. |
| XmlNameSpace |
Obtiene o establece el espacio de nombres XML del elemento RPC SOAP (llamada a procedimiento remoto). MethodName |